Output 1: Core Department—Performance

The Core Department is responsible for Output 1 of the Department of Human Services (DHS) Portfolio:

Facilitation and promotion of effective and efficient delivery of social and health-related services.

Table 2 reports the Core Department’s results against the performance measures for Output 1 set out in the Human Services Portfolio Budget Statements and the Portfolio Additional Estimates Statements for 2006–07.

The following sections describe how the Core Department’s performance contributed to Output 1 and met the objectives of its strategic plan in 2006–07.

Table 2 Core Department—performance measures
Measure   Performance
Quantity On the basis of experience since the establishment of the Core Department in October 2004, the Core Department expects annually to: process approximately 7,200 items of ministerial correspondence; provide approximately 1,800 briefings to the Minister and his office; and prepare draft answers to approximately 300 parliamentary questions on notice In 2006–07, the Core Department:processed 8,532 items of ministerial correspondence;provided 2,197 briefings; andprepared draft answers to 131 parliamentary questions in writing and 227 written Senate estimates questions
Quality The degree of satisfaction of the Minister and his office with the quality and timeliness of advice and the achievement of key tasks, as expressed through formal and informal feedback The ability to measure the Minister’s satisfaction with timeliness and quality in 2006–07 was complicated by the need to collect feedback from three consecutive Ministers for Human Services and their respective staff. Feedback from the Minister’s Office indicates a general level of satisfaction with the day-to-day provision of advice by the Core Department
Price Price of outputs $79.157 million
